2624551
2624551 is a numbered minor planet located in the outer region of the main asteroid belt. It was first observed on 12 March 2005 by the LINEAR survey at the Lincoln Laboratory's Experimental Test Site in Socorro, New Mexico. The discovery was independently confirmed the following month by the Catalina Sky Survey, which obtained a series of follow‑up observations that allowed for the calculation of a confirmed orbit. Its orbit has a semi‑major axis of approximately 3.2 astronomical units, an eccentricity of 0.15, and an inclination of 12 degrees with respect to the ecliptic. The orbital period is 5.8 Earth years.
